<?xml version="1.0" encoding="UTF-8"?><rss version="2.0"
	xmlns:content="http://purl.org/rss/1.0/modules/content/"
	xmlns:wfw="http://wellformedweb.org/CommentAPI/"
	xmlns:dc="http://purl.org/dc/elements/1.1/"
	xmlns:atom="http://www.w3.org/2005/Atom"
	xmlns:sy="http://purl.org/rss/1.0/modules/syndication/"
	xmlns:slash="http://purl.org/rss/1.0/modules/slash/"
	
	xmlns:georss="http://www.georss.org/georss"
	xmlns:geo="http://www.w3.org/2003/01/geo/wgs84_pos#"
	>

<channel>
	<title>Arquivos Protocolo | Tecnoveste</title>
	<atom:link href="https://www.tecnoveste.com.br/tag/protocolo/feed/" rel="self" type="application/rss+xml" />
	<link>https://www.tecnoveste.com.br/tag/protocolo/</link>
	<description>Notícias de tecnologia, ciência, empreendedorismo e cultura digital</description>
	<lastBuildDate>Tue, 10 Sep 2019 10:41:25 +0000</lastBuildDate>
	<language>pt-BR</language>
	<sy:updatePeriod>
	hourly	</sy:updatePeriod>
	<sy:updateFrequency>
	1	</sy:updateFrequency>
	<generator>https://wordpress.org/?v=7.0</generator>

<image>
	<url>https://i0.wp.com/www.tecnoveste.com.br/wp-content/uploads/2021/01/cropped-tec.png?fit=32%2C32&#038;ssl=1</url>
	<title>Arquivos Protocolo | Tecnoveste</title>
	<link>https://www.tecnoveste.com.br/tag/protocolo/</link>
	<width>32</width>
	<height>32</height>
</image> 
<site xmlns="com-wordpress:feed-additions:1">122013697</site>	<item>
		<title>Como funciona o Blockchain por trás da moeda do Facebook Libra (código aberto) e a linguagem de programação Move</title>
		<link>https://www.tecnoveste.com.br/como-funciona-o-blockchian-qpor-tras-da-moeda-do-facebook-libra/</link>
					<comments>https://www.tecnoveste.com.br/como-funciona-o-blockchian-qpor-tras-da-moeda-do-facebook-libra/#respond</comments>
		
		<dc:creator><![CDATA[Augusto Figueiredo]]></dc:creator>
		<pubDate>Thu, 12 Sep 2019 09:54:16 +0000</pubDate>
				<category><![CDATA[Cripto-Moeda & Economia]]></category>
		<category><![CDATA[Programação]]></category>
		<category><![CDATA[blockchain]]></category>
		<category><![CDATA[contratos inteligentes]]></category>
		<category><![CDATA[facebook]]></category>
		<category><![CDATA[Libra]]></category>
		<category><![CDATA[LibraBFT]]></category>
		<category><![CDATA[linguagem de programação]]></category>
		<category><![CDATA[Merkle]]></category>
		<category><![CDATA[Protocolo]]></category>
		<category><![CDATA[smart contracts]]></category>
		<category><![CDATA[Tolerância a Falhas Bizantinas]]></category>
		<category><![CDATA[transações]]></category>
		<guid isPermaLink="false">https://www.tecnoveste.com.br/?p=16683</guid>

					<description><![CDATA[<p>O Blockchain Libra é um banco de dados programável e descentralizado, concebido para respaldar uma criptomoeda de baixa volatilidade que poderá servir como um meio eficiente de realizar transações financeiras através do Facebook. O protocolo Libra, que implementa o Blockchain Libra, visa a criar uma infraestrutura financeira que pode promover a inovação e barreiras menores [&#8230;]</p>
<p>O post <a href="https://www.tecnoveste.com.br/como-funciona-o-blockchian-qpor-tras-da-moeda-do-facebook-libra/">Como funciona o Blockchain por trás da moeda do Facebook Libra (código aberto) e a linguagem de programação Move</a> apareceu primeiro em <a href="https://www.tecnoveste.com.br">Tecnoveste</a>.</p>
]]></description>
										<content:encoded><![CDATA[<p>O Blockchain Libra é um banco de dados programável e descentralizado, concebido para respaldar uma criptomoeda de baixa volatilidade que poderá servir como um meio eficiente de realizar transações financeiras através do Facebook. O protocolo Libra, que implementa o Blockchain Libra, visa a criar uma infraestrutura financeira que pode promover a inovação e barreiras menores de entrada, bem como melhorar o acesso a serviços financeiros.</p>
<p>Durante o processo de avaliação das opções existentes, a <a href="https://libra.org/pt-BR/association/?noredirect=pt-BR">Associação Libra</a> criou um novo blockchain com base nestes três requisitos:</p>
<div class="page">
<div class="layoutArea">
<div class="column">
<ul>
<li>Ter capacidade de escala para bilhões de contas, o que exige alta taxa de processamento de transação, baixa latência e um sistema de armazenamento eficiente e de alta capacidade.</li>
<li>Ser altamente seguro, para garantir a segurança dos fundos e dos dados financeiros.</li>
<li>Ser flexível, para fortalecer a governança do ecossistema Libra, bem como inovações futuras em serviços financeiros.</li>
</ul>
</div>
<div class="column">
<div class="page">
<div class="layoutArea">
<div class="column">
<p>O Blockchain Libra foi desenvolvido do zero para atender holisticamente a esses requisitos, tomando como base os conhecimentos acumulados em projetos e pesquisas existentes, uma combinação de abordagens inovadoras e técnicas já dominadas. A próxima seção destacará <strong>três decisões sobre o Blockchain Libra</strong>:</p>
</div>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<ol>
<li>Criação e uso da linguagem de programação Move.</li>
<li>Uso de uma abordagem de consenso com Tolerância a Falhas Bizantinas (BFT).</li>
<li>Adoção e reafirmação de estruturas de dados de blockchain amplamente adotadas.</li>
</ol>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<p>O “Move” é uma nova linguagem de programação para implementar a lógica de transação personalizada e &#8220;contratos inteligentes&#8221; no Blockchain Libra. Como a meta do Libra é um dia é servir bilhões de pessoas, o Move foi elaborado com alta prioridade em segurança e proteção. O Move obtém informações de incidentes de segurança ocorridos com contratos inteligentes até o momento e cria uma linguagem que torna inerentemente mais fácil escrever um código que atenda à intenção do autor, diminuindo o risco de erros ou incidentes de segurança não intencionais.</p>
<p>Especificamente, o Move foi criado para impedir que os ativos sejam clonados. Ele ativa “tipos de recursos” que restringem ativos digitais às mesmas propriedades que têm os ativos físicos: um recurso tem um único proprietário, pode ser gasto apenas uma vez, a criação de novos recursos é restrita. A linguagem Move também facilita comprovações automáticas de que as transações satisfazem determinadas propriedades, como transações de pagamento apenas alterando os saldos da conta do pagador e do recebedor.</p>
<p>Com a priorização desses recursos, o Move ajudará a manter o Blockchain Libra seguro. Tornando o desenvolvimento do código de transação essencial mais fácil, o Move permite que a implementação das políticas de governança do ecossistema Libra, como o gerenciamento da moeda de Libra e da rede de nós validadores, ocorra de forma segura. O Move acelerará a evolução do protocolo Blockchain Libra e qualquer inovação financeira desenvolvida com base nele. Prevemos que a capacidade dos desenvolvedores de criar contratos será disponibilizada com o tempo, para auxiliar a evolução e validação do Move.</p>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<p>Para facilitar um acordo entre todos os nós validadores sobre as transações executadas e a ordem na qual são executadas, o Blockchain Libra adotou a abordagem com BFT usando o Protocolo de Consenso LibraBFT. <strong>Essa abordagem garante a confiança na rede</strong>, porque os protocolos de consenso BFT são desenvolvidos para funcionar corretamente, mesmo se alguns nós validadores (até um terço da rede) estiverem comprometidos ou falharem. Essa classe de Protocolos de Consenso também permite uma alta taxa de processamento da transação, baixa latência e uma abordagem mais energeticamente eficiente ao consenso do que a &#8220;prova de trabalho&#8221; usada em outros blockchains.</p>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<p>Para armazenar as transações de forma segura, os dados no Blockchain Libra são protegidos por árvores de Merkle, uma estrutura de dados usada por outros blockchains e que permite a detecção de alterações nos dados existentes. Diferentemente de blockchains anteriores, que veem o blockchain como um conjunto de blocos de transações, o <strong>Blockchain Libra é uma única estrutura de dados que registra o histórico das transações e dos estados</strong>. Essa implementação simplifica o trabalho dos aplicativos que acessam o blockchain, permitindo a leitura de qualquer dado em qualquer ponto no tempo e a verificação da integridade desses dados usando uma estrutura unificada.</p>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<p>O Blockchain Libra opera com pseudônimos e permite que os usuários mantenham um ou mais endereços não vinculados à identidade deles no mundo real. Essa abordagem é familiar para muitos usuários, desenvolvedores e entidades reguladoras. A Associação Libra acompanhará a evolução da rede e do protocolo Blockchain Libra, bem como continuará avaliando novas técnicas que aumentam a privacidade no blockchain e considerando questões relativas à praticidade, escalabilidade e impacto regulamentar.</p>
</div>
<div class="page">
<div class="layoutArea">
<div class="column">
<p><strong>Para obter mais detalhes, leia o <a href="https://developers.libra.org/docs/the-libra-blockchain-paper" target="_blank" rel="noopener">documento técnico</a> sobre o Blockchain Libra</strong>. Informações detalhadas também estão disponíveis na <a href="https://developers.libra.org/docs/move-paper" target="_blank" rel="noopener">linguagem de programação Move</a> e no <a href="https://developers.libra.org/docs/state-machine-replication-paper" target="_blank" rel="noopener">Protocolo de Consenso LibraBFT</a>. <strong>Disponibilizamos uma prévia do <a href="https://developers.libra.org/" target="_blank" rel="noopener">testnet do Libra</a></strong>, com documentação complementar. O testnet está em desenvolvimento, e as APIs estão sujeitas a alterações. Nosso compromisso é trabalhar abertamente com a comunidade. Esperamos que você possa ler, desenvolver e fornecer feedback.</p>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
<p>O post <a href="https://www.tecnoveste.com.br/como-funciona-o-blockchian-qpor-tras-da-moeda-do-facebook-libra/">Como funciona o Blockchain por trás da moeda do Facebook Libra (código aberto) e a linguagem de programação Move</a> apareceu primeiro em <a href="https://www.tecnoveste.com.br">Tecnoveste</a>.</p>
]]></content:encoded>
					
					<wfw:commentRss>https://www.tecnoveste.com.br/como-funciona-o-blockchian-qpor-tras-da-moeda-do-facebook-libra/feed/</wfw:commentRss>
			<slash:comments>0</slash:comments>
		
		
		<post-id xmlns="com-wordpress:feed-additions:1">16683</post-id>	</item>
		<item>
		<title>Entenda porque o Bitcoin ficará congelado no dia 01/08/2017 por causa de User Activated Hard Fork (UAHF)</title>
		<link>https://www.tecnoveste.com.br/entenda-porque-o-bitcoin-ficara-congelado-no-dia-01-de-agosto-de-2017-por-causa-de-user-activated-hard-fork-uahf-uasf/</link>
					<comments>https://www.tecnoveste.com.br/entenda-porque-o-bitcoin-ficara-congelado-no-dia-01-de-agosto-de-2017-por-causa-de-user-activated-hard-fork-uahf-uasf/#comments</comments>
		
		<dc:creator><![CDATA[Paulo Edson]]></dc:creator>
		<pubDate>Wed, 26 Jul 2017 12:27:27 +0000</pubDate>
				<category><![CDATA[Cripto-Moeda & Economia]]></category>
		<category><![CDATA[BIP148]]></category>
		<category><![CDATA[Bitcoin ABC]]></category>
		<category><![CDATA[blockchain]]></category>
		<category><![CDATA[código fonte]]></category>
		<category><![CDATA[peer-to-peer]]></category>
		<category><![CDATA[Protocolo]]></category>
		<category><![CDATA[rede]]></category>
		<category><![CDATA[Segregated Witness]]></category>
		<category><![CDATA[SegWit2x]]></category>
		<category><![CDATA[token]]></category>
		<category><![CDATA[UAHF]]></category>
		<category><![CDATA[UASF]]></category>
		<category><![CDATA[User Activated Hard Fork]]></category>
		<category><![CDATA[User Activated Soft Fork]]></category>
		<guid isPermaLink="false">https://www.tecnoveste.com.br/?p=13891</guid>

					<description><![CDATA[<p>&#160; As moedas criptografárias, como o Bitcoin, funcionam por meio de uma rede de códigos que, sem a necessidade de uma autoridade central de verificação, verificam a autenticidade um dos outros e se comunicam para que o envio e o recebimento do token (moeda) possa acontecer. Para que o blockchain, a tecnologia sobre a qual [&#8230;]</p>
<p>O post <a href="https://www.tecnoveste.com.br/entenda-porque-o-bitcoin-ficara-congelado-no-dia-01-de-agosto-de-2017-por-causa-de-user-activated-hard-fork-uahf-uasf/">Entenda porque o Bitcoin ficará congelado no dia 01/08/2017 por causa de User Activated Hard Fork (UAHF)</a> apareceu primeiro em <a href="https://www.tecnoveste.com.br">Tecnoveste</a>.</p>
]]></description>
										<content:encoded><![CDATA[<h1></h1>
<div class="box"></div>
<p>&nbsp;</p>
<p>As moedas criptografárias, como o <strong>Bitcoin</strong>, funcionam por meio de uma rede de códigos que, sem a necessidade de uma autoridade central de verificação, verificam a autenticidade um dos outros e se comunicam para que o envio e o recebimento do token (moeda) possa acontecer.</p>
<p>Para que o <strong>blockchain</strong>, a tecnologia sobre a qual funcionam as criptomoedas, continue seguro e não se torne obsoleto, é preciso que o seu <strong>código fonte</strong> seja atualizado. Esse tipo de atualização permite que um tipo de moeda se comunique com o outro e é feito por meio &#8220;forks&#8221;, versões melhoradas criadas a partir do código original.</p>
<p><em>O fork é, portanto, uma atualização da Matrix.</em></p>
<p>&nbsp;</p>
<p>Para o próximo <strong>dia 31 de julho</strong>, está programado um &#8220;fork forçado&#8221;, ou seja, uma atualização programada do código que sustenta a tecnologia por trás do Bitcoin. Isso significa que até o final do <strong>dia 01 de agosto</strong>, haverá mudanças que se propagarão pela rede do Bitcoin e podem influenciar as aplicações que utilizam o seu <a href="https://www.tecnoveste.com.br/mirror-api/">API</a>.</p>
<p>No final deste mês haverá dois tipos de forks que afetarão o <strong>Protocolo</strong> e a <strong>Rede</strong> do Bitcoin, respectivamente causadas por User Activated Hard Fork (UAHF) e User Activated Soft Fork (UASF). O UAHF alterará o Protocolo Bitcoin, criando uma nova versão do software, que funcionará de maneira independente. O UASF, também conhecido como BIP148, incluirá novas funções ao software do Bitcoin. A diferença do primeiro para o segundo é que o primeiro criará uma nova blockchain e o segundo manter-se-á na rede original.</p>
<p><strong>Na prática,</strong> isso significa que o câmbio de Bitcoin ficará <strong>mais rápido</strong> tanto para efetuar transações quanto para validá-las. Além disso haverá um <strong>ganho na segurança</strong> das transações e na privacidade dos usuários graças à tecnologia <strong>Segregated Witness</strong>.</p>
<p>Nesse período, é recomendado que você evite fazer transações, mas se houver algo muito urgente, que você utilize Carteiras ortodoxas (https://bitcoin.org/en/choose-your-wallet). É preciso prestar atenção que UAHF não é compatível como o atual Protocolo Bitcoin, porque criará uma nova blockchain. Verifique se o lugar onde você está acostumad@ a guardar suas moedas terá suporte para o UAHF ou se manter-se-á na tecnologia UASF. A conversão valores de um tipo de tecnologia para a outra é responsabilidade do detentor da moeda.</p>
<p>Gostou do post? Compartilhe e deixe seus comentários à baixo.</p>
<p>&nbsp;</p>
<p>O post <a href="https://www.tecnoveste.com.br/entenda-porque-o-bitcoin-ficara-congelado-no-dia-01-de-agosto-de-2017-por-causa-de-user-activated-hard-fork-uahf-uasf/">Entenda porque o Bitcoin ficará congelado no dia 01/08/2017 por causa de User Activated Hard Fork (UAHF)</a> apareceu primeiro em <a href="https://www.tecnoveste.com.br">Tecnoveste</a>.</p>
]]></content:encoded>
					
					<wfw:commentRss>https://www.tecnoveste.com.br/entenda-porque-o-bitcoin-ficara-congelado-no-dia-01-de-agosto-de-2017-por-causa-de-user-activated-hard-fork-uahf-uasf/feed/</wfw:commentRss>
			<slash:comments>3</slash:comments>
		
		
		<post-id xmlns="com-wordpress:feed-additions:1">13891</post-id>	</item>
	</channel>
</rss>
